The story of The Miraculous Catch of Fish is set on the banks of the lake of Gennesaret. Platzer illustrates individual scenes in parallel, such as the crew drawing in the full nets and Simon Peter’s abject submission at the centre. The intense blue of Jesus’ cloak shines out from the crowd of people clad in earthy and pastel tones; his status is enhanced by the whitish light surrounding him, as Simon Peter falls to his knees confessing himself to be a sinner. Jesus reassures him: “Fear not; from henceforth thou shalt catch men.” Among the plants, the palm-tree stands out, conveying the southern ambience of the town, borne out by architectural elements in the tradition of obelisk, colosseum and colonnaded temple.
